For the 2025 school year, there are 11 public preschools serving 6,062 students in the neighborhood of Southeast Arlington, Arlington, TX.
The top ranked public preschools in Southeast Arlington are Pearcy Stem Academy, Martha Reid Academy and Bryant Elementary School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
The neighborhood of Southeast Arlington, Arlington, TX public preschools have an average math proficiency score of 29% (versus the Texas public pre school average of 43%), and reading proficiency score of 35% (versus the 53%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 85% of the student body (majority Hispanic and Black), which is more than the Texas public preschool average of 76% (majority Hispanic).
